S07751 Summary:

BILL NOS07751
 
SAME ASSAME AS A08021
 
SPONSORMARTINEZ
 
COSPNSR
 
MLTSPNSR
 
 
Requires the level of assessment for state equalization rates for the Farmingdale union free school district and the Amityville union free school districts which are located in the same town, but in different counties, to be calculated at the same time and on a regular basis.

S07751 Text:



 
                STATE OF NEW YORK
        ________________________________________________________________________
 
                                          7751
 
                               2025-2026 Regular Sessions
 
                    IN SENATE
 
                                       May 5, 2025
                                       ___________
 
        Introduced  by Sen. MARTINEZ -- read twice and ordered printed, and when
          printed to be committed to the Committee on Local Government
 
        AN ACT relating to the establishment of certain state equalization rates
          for the Farmingdale union free  school  district  and  the  Amityville
          union free school districts

          The  People of the State of New York, represented in Senate and Assem-
        bly, do enact as follows:
 
     1    Section 1. The Farmingdale union free school district and  the  Amity-
     2  ville  union  free school districts located in both the town of Babylon,
     3  county of Suffolk, and in the town of Oyster Bay, county of Nassau shall
     4  update and calculate the level of assessment pursuant to article  16  of
     5  the real property tax law and article 18 of the real property tax law at
     6  the same time and on a regular basis.
     7    § 2. This act shall take effect immediately.
